   Racine – Renee Susan Stommel, 60, passed away at Ascension All Saints on Thursday, February 19, 2026.
   She was born in South Milwaukee on August 13, 1965, the daughter of the late Wayne and Laura (nee: Prudhomme) Bolter.  She graduated from Washington Park High School in 1985.
   Renee married Bill Stommel at St. Lucy Catholic Church on January 7, 1989.  He preceded her in death on October 11, 2019.
   Renee worked as a surgical tech for many years for Aurora St. Luke’s in Milwaukee and Aurora Surgical Center in Racine.  However, she also went back for her Bachelor’s degree and taught at Westridge Elementary and Starbuck Middle Schools before retiring.
   She enjoyed gardening, scrapbooking and being on the water fishing with her husband.  However, she was happiest in the company of her family, especially her grandchildren.
   Renee is survived by her sons, William (Nicole) Stommel and Matt (Heather) Stommel; her grandchildren, Jada, Madeline, Giana, Liam, and Lucas; her sister, Wendy (Bolter) Nault; her sisters-in-law, Katie (Dan) Hossalla and Susan Anderson; as well as many dear nieces and nephews.
   In addition to her parents and husband, Renee was preceded in death by her faithful yellow lab, Cloe.
   Family and friends are invited to meet in the Draeger-Langendorf Funeral Home and Crematory on Thursday, March 5, 2026, for a visitation from 4:00 pm – 6:00 pm.  A service celebrating and honoring her life will follow at 6:00 pm.
